Connecticut Church Holds Pet-Friendly Service
STAMFORD, Conn. -- The joyful noise at a Connecticut church is often dogs barking. =A0Once each month, St. Francis Episcopal Church in Stamford holds a service at which people can bring their pets. The Rev. Molly McGreevy said, "We don't mind the noise -- that's just the animals praying." =A0The services include communion -- for the people, not the animals. But the Rev. Bartlett Gage, who pastors another Episcopal congregation in Stamford, doesn't intend to follow St. Francis's example. He said that while animals are important in people's lives, they have no place romping in the pews. |
